[Gnome] NetwokManager connections migration (Re: GNOME3)
Mikhail Efremov
sem на altlinux.ru
Пт Июн 3 13:42:38 UTC 2011
On Fri, 03 Jun 2011 10:47:20 +0600 Ildar Mulyukov wrote:
> On 01.06.2011 18:13:26, Mikhail Efremov wrote:
> > NM-0.9 не использует ни gconf, ни dconf для хранения соединений.
> > Теперь за это отвечает сам NM. Но в nm-applet предусмотрена миграция
> > старых настроек из gconf на новый способ, и я не могу воспроизвести
> > проблемы с этим.
>
> В итоге помог RTFS. Вот лекарство для принудительной миграции настроек
> из старого (GConf) в новый (системный NM):
> $ gconftool-2 -s --type int /apps/nm-applet/stamp 2
> и перезапустить nm-applet.
Я таких проблем так и не смог увидеть, но на вики это наверно было бы
не лишним.
> P.S.IMHO: хотя по архитектуре считаю, что это неверный шаг. Зачем
> хранить данные пользователя в области системных настроек?
Смысл есть.
Где-то был текст, обосновывающий это решение, сейчас не могу найти.
Например, можно управлять соединением пользователя из консоли, не
запуская апплета вообще. Хранить же секреты можно как и раньше в
каком-либо персональном storage вроде gnome-keyring. Апстрим, правда,
еще не определился окончательно в плане интерфейса в апплете для
управления этим и какие секреты имеет смысл так хранить.
Побочным эффектом является также то, что теперь можно одновременно
запустить несколько экземпляров nm-applet, например для каждого
пользователя.
--
WBR, Mikhail Efremov
Подробная информация о списке рассылки Gnome